In this exquisite pastel portrait, painted by renowned Swedish artist Gustaf Lundberg (1718-1786), we are introduced to Baroness Ulrika Maria Sparre, née Tessin, a prominent figure of the mid-18th century Swedish aristocracy. Ulrika Maria, dressed in the height of Rococo fashion, gazes directly at the viewer with an enigmatic expression, her dark eyes piercing through the richly textured pastel. Born into the noble Tessin family, Ulrika Maria later married Baron Carl Gustaf Sparre, becoming Baroness Ulrika Maria Sparre. Her elegant head and shoulders are depicted against a plain background, allowing the intricacies of her attire to take center stage. The pastel technique, popular during the Rococo era, lends a soft, ethereal quality to the portrait, enhancing the sense of refinement and sophistication. This image is a testament to the grandeur and opulence of the Swedish aristocracy during the 18th century. It is a scene from a bygone era, a glimpse into the past that continues to fascinate and inspire us today. The portrait now resides at the Nationalmuseum in Stockholm, Sweden, where it is a cherished part of the country's cultural heritage. Gustaf Lundberg, a master of the pastel medium, expertly captures the essence of Ulrika Maria's character, transporting us back in time to an era of elegance, nobility, and refinement. This portrait is not only a work of art but also a window into the past, offering us a glimpse into the lives of the aristocrats who once shaped Swedish history.
